What is the electronic signature legitimacy for sublease agreement
The electronic signature legitimacy for a sublease agreement refers to the legal recognition and validity of eSignatures when used to sign sublease contracts. In the United States, electronic signatures are governed by the Electronic Signatures in Global and National Commerce Act (ESIGN) and the Uniform Electronic Transactions Act (UETA). These laws establish that electronic signatures hold the same legal weight as traditional handwritten signatures, provided that both parties consent to use electronic means for signing. This means that a sublease agreement signed electronically is enforceable in court, streamlining the process for landlords and tenants.

Legal use of the electronic signature legitimacy for sublease agreement
The legal use of electronic signatures for sublease agreements is supported by federal and state laws that recognize eSignatures as valid. For a sublease agreement to be legally binding, all parties must demonstrate their intent to sign electronically, which can be done through various means, such as clicking a button or typing their name. It is important to ensure that the electronic signature process complies with relevant laws, including obtaining consent from all parties and maintaining a secure method of signing. This legal framework provides assurance that electronically signed documents are enforceable in legal disputes.

Examples of using the electronic signature legitimacy for sublease agreement
Examples of using electronic signatures for sublease agreements include situations where a tenant wishes to sublet their apartment. The tenant can prepare the sublease agreement and send it electronically to the prospective subtenant for review and signature. Another example is when landlords need to approve subleases; they can receive the agreement via email, review it, and eSign it without the need for physical meetings. These examples illustrate the convenience and efficiency of using electronic signatures in real estate transactions, making the process smoother for all parties involved.
